How do I choose the right contractor?

When choosing a contractor, ask friends and family members for recommendations. Check out online reviews. Look online for reviews to ensure the contractor you choose is experienced in the construction area you are interested. Get references from other people and review them.

How much money do I need to spend on my old house's restoration?

The cost of renovating a home depends on how many rooms it is, what kind of renovations, where it is located, and whether the work will be done by professionals or you. The average cost for renovations is $10,000 to $50,000 depending on how large and complex the project.

If you're planning to sell your home after the renovation, you'll likely receive less than market value if you don't take into account the costs of repairs, upgrades, and improvements. If you don't put enough effort into your home before it sells, you could even lose money. You can increase the sale price of your home if you spend enough time and effort to improve its appearance.

Consider these factors to help you decide which project to tackle first.

  • Your budget. Begin small if your budget is limited. If you have a limited budget, it is possible to tackle one room at time, such painting walls or replacing flooring. You can also hire a contractor that specializes in kitchen remodels to make major changes without spending too much money.
  • Priorities. You decide what you are going to do with your home. Even if you focus on one issue, it is important to remember that even minor problems can quickly grow. For instance, if your roof leaks every time it rains, you might end up having to replace it sooner rather than later.
  • Your timeline. Your timeline. For example, if you're looking to buy a new place next year, you probably wouldn't want to install hardwood floors or replace your bathroom fixtures right away. You might consider waiting until you sell your current home before making these updates.
  • Your skills. If you are unable to do a certain task, get someone else to do it. If you are unable to carpenter custom cabinets, hiring a cabinet maker may be an option.
